PHL Hall of Fame seeks nominees

Sunnexdesk

FILIPINOS can now nominate their favorite athletes who embodied sporting excellence between 1924 and 1994 to the country’s Sports Hall of Fame as the nomination officially opens on Sunday, March 1, 2020. The Philippine Sports Hall of Fame (PSHOF) Review and Evaluation Committee opened the process of nomination, which is the first phase of selection for the fourth batch of inductees. Republic Act 8757 also known as the PSHOF Act opens the nomination for amateur and professional athletes and coaches/trainers who brought distinction and honor to the country in their respective sports—either as an athlete, coach or trainer. The nominees need to have a wide, historic and unprecedented global impact by winning a gold, silver or bronze medal in prestigious international competitions such as the Summer Olympic Games, World Championships, Asian Games and Southeast Asian Games. / RSC
